WebDec 8, 2024 · Blood oxygen levels between 95% and 100% are normal and blood oxygen levels below 92% are cause for medical concern. 6  Incredibly, people with happy hypoxia sometimes even have blood oxygen levels so low as to be “incompatible with life,” according to Boston University’s The Brink, but feel no ill effects. 6  How is this possible? WebYou should start oxygen therapy on any COVID-19 patient with an oxygen saturation below 90 percent, even if they show no physical signs of a low oxygen level. If the patient has any warning signs of low oxygen levels, start oxygen therapy immediately.

WebOct 26, 2024 · However, older adults usually have slightly lower oxygen saturation levels than younger adults and children. People over 70 years of age may have oxygen levels closer to 95%, which can be normal for that age group, while normal SpO2 rates for infants and children are usually 97% and higher.
